Nous sommes le Dim 22 Juin, 2025 22:29
Supprimer les cookies

Page 1 sur 31, 2, 3 Suivantrecherche logiciel pour piloter gps keymaze 300

Pour une tâche précise, pour remplacer un logiciel propriétaire donné...

Mar 08 Nov, 2011 09:39

Bonjour

j'ai un GPS de "course" KEYMAZE 300 (decathlon).
ce petit gps n'est pas trop cher, n'est pas parfait.

Le soft fourni n'est pas terrible et le soft de D4 non plus.

J'aimerai trouver un soft libre capable de piloter ce péroiphérique (lire donc les tracés qu'il a enregistré).

il y a d'autres logiciels qui font ca, mais pas libre.
notamment celui là:
top10.free.fr

si jamais j'arrivais à connaitre les commandes pour récupérer les données, je le développerais bien, mais je suis coincé car je ne sais pas les sniffer.

bref j'ai bien besoin d'un coup de main.


ps : pour windows (hélàs!)

merci
vincenzo

Mar 08 Nov, 2011 16:27

Ce que tu veux faire c'est :
- analyser les trames usb pour faire la même chose depuis ton programme.
Avec un peu de chance, ton port usb émule un port série. Regarde du côté de serialMon http://www.serialmon.com/
Ensuite, si tu sais un peu programmer, j'avais fait une appli en RapidQ (une sorte de basic) pour lire des trames GPS en live sur un GPS série. http://wiki.openstreetmap.org/wiki/GPSlog
En le modifiant, tu dois pouvoir lire et écrire sur un port série (si c'est effectivement le cas).
janolap1

Avatar de l’utilisateur
Messages : 348
Géo : Bourges

Mar 08 Nov, 2011 17:01

bonjour

en effet c'est exactement ça.
c'est de l'usb mais derrière ca semble être comme si c'était un port com classique.
et donc le but serait donc de lire et écrire sur le port com, les commandes que leur soft utilise.
vincenzo

Mar 08 Nov, 2011 17:03

Je suis tombé sur une dépèche qui parle de gpsd4 pour linux
C'est du python, ça peut peut être marcher sous windows
La_Poigne

Messages : 18

Mar 08 Nov, 2011 20:04

Allez Vincenzo, lance toi.
Tu as les sources dans mon archive zip !
janolap1

Avatar de l’utilisateur
Messages : 348
Géo : Bourges

Mer 09 Nov, 2011 13:34

j'ai essayé ton soft en ligne de commande mais je vois pas comment faire en réalité ?
vincenzo

Mer 09 Nov, 2011 15:16

Mon soft permet de se connecter à un gps connecté à un port série (ou à un port usb dont le driver émule un port série).
Il va ensuite simplment lire les trames transmises par le GPS.

Dans ton cas, tu vas devoir programmer un peu :
- Tout d'abord avec serialMon, tu regardes les trames envoyées à ton GPS pour qu'il passe en mode "replay".
- Ensuite en RapidQ, tu regardes mes sources et tu adaptes celle-ci pour envoyer les mêmes trames à ton GPS pour le faire passer en mode replay. Enfin, tu récupère les trames (NMEA je suppose).

Ca fait un peu peur si tu n'as jamais programmé, forcément. Sinon, moi, j'ai passé 2 soirs pour programmer mon application, comprendre le fonctionnement de mon GPS, et enfin voir mes trames passer (avec une petite larme à l'oeil).

Et Vincenzo, enregistre-toi sur les forums Framasoft. On y est bien, tu verras...
janolap1

Avatar de l’utilisateur
Messages : 348
Géo : Bourges

Mer 09 Nov, 2011 15:26

en fait avec serial mon

je vois bien ce que le soft envoie comme commande,
de là, je vois que le gps renvoie toute une chiée de donnée.

comment les intérpreter?
Vincenzo

Mer 09 Nov, 2011 15:55

Balance les données sur pastebin http://pastebin.com/
et mets ensuite l'adresse dans ton forum.

(Si tu avais un compte, on ne polluerait pas le forum avec des trucs techniques... allez, enregistre-toi... ;) )
janolap1

Avatar de l’utilisateur
Messages : 348
Géo : Bourges

Mer 09 Nov, 2011 17:08

et voila
mais j'ai pas encore le droit de mettre des url (moins de 2 messages)

donc à l'url dont tu parlais tu rajoutes
/bYCPZ5Nm

merci
vincenzo1234

Messages : 8

Qui est en ligne ?

Utilisateur(s) parcourant actuellement ce forum : Aucun utilisateur inscrit